Abstract
In this paper, we present a new structure for a complex adaptive IIR notch filter which is useful for the rejection of narrow-band interference from broad-band signals in QPSK communication systems. The proposed structure is based on the direct form first-order complex notch filter using gradient-based algorithm. By using the proposed first-order section, a new cascaded structure for complex adaptive notch filter has been shown. The results of computer simulation are shown which confirm the theoretical prediction.
